Originally released in 1975. Moonrunners is a action/comedy film. directed by Gy Waldron.

Starring James Mitchum, Kiel Martin, and Arthur Hunnicutt

Synopsis

Grady and Bobby Lee run moonshine for Uncle Jesse, who prides himself on his old-school moonshining methods, and refuses to buckle in to the 'big business moonshine' of Jake, who controls these parts for New York mobsters
